Focus on Michigan's Senate Race
As primary elections across five states unfold, Michigan stands out with its highly anticipated Senate primary. This election is not just a local affair; it has ramifications at the national level. Candidates are vying for a position that could dictate the Democratic agenda leading up to the 2024 elections.
The Candidates
Leading the race are incumbents and newcomers alike, each vying to address pressing issues such as healthcare, the economy, and social justice. Candidates have tailored their platforms to resonate with voters' concerns, making this a critical moment for grassroots movements.
Voter Engagement and Turnout
Voter turnout is a crucial element in this primary. Enthusiasm is high, but factors such as weather and accessibility may influence participation. Election analysts predict that high engagement could favor more progressive candidates, reshaping Michigan's political landscape.
